Despite the economy, business is booming at the DePasquale Salon and Spa of Morris Plains, New Jersey. Justin DePasquale takes Beauty and Fashion Director Maggie Mulhern on a whirlwind tour of the magnificent multi level space. The place covers an area of 24,000 square feet. Artists see 2,200 clients per week and field 500 phone calls and appointments each day! Check out their website at depasqualethespa.com.

Christian Colbert has created the PRO-TECH face shield, a disposable, 100% hypo-allergenic shield designed to protect a clients face during a salon service including cut and color design. “It’s perfect to use even for a finish spray to protect make up and to prevent inhalation of fumes,” says Christian.
